KONFIGURASI VPN (Virtual Private Network) || Debian Router

Image result for vpn logo

A. PENGERTIAN
   Sebuah jaringan pribadi virtual atau VPN untuk jangka pendek, adalah cara menghubungkan komputer ke remote jaringan . Kebanyakan orang menggunakan komputer terhubung ke World Wide Web menggunakan jaringan yang normal - mereka menggunakan dial-up atau broadband . Sebuah VPN adalah sedikit berbeda. Ini digunakan oleh beberapa pekerja untuk menghubungkan menggunakan laptop untuk melakukan pekerjaan - mereka dapat memeriksa pekerjaan mereka email dan melihat pekerjaan situs yang tidak dapat dilihat di internet normal. 

Jaringan komputer merupakan kumpulan komputer yang terhubung secara fisik dan dapat berkomunikasi satu dengan lainnya dengan menggunakan aturan (protocol) tertentu. Mengelola jaringan yang hanya terdiri dari beberapa komputer (host) merupakan pekerjaan mudah. Namun jika jaringan tersebut berkembang dan memiliki ratusan bahkan ribuan host, maka mengelola jaringan akan menjadi mimpi buruk bagi setiap pengelola jaringan (Administrator jaringan).
Belum lagi jika jaringan tersebut menggunakan teknologi yang berbeda-beda, misalnya ada host yang menggunakan teknologi kabel dan ada yang host yang menggunakan teknologi nirkabel (wireless). Ditambah lagi ada beberapa host yang harus digunakan oleh pengguna umum (public user) dan beberapa host lainnya hanya bisa digunakan pengguna internal (privat user).
Pekerjaan mengelola jaringan juga akan bertambah buruk jika letak ratusan host tersebut tersebar di beberapa gedung ataupun terletak di beberapa kota untuk jaringan dengan skala yang lebih luas. Semua itu membuat perusahaan akan semakin sulit untuk mengatur jaringannya dan selalu berpikir bagaimana cara yang paling efektif untuk mengendalikan jaringan tersebut.
Untuk mempermudah mengelola jaringan dengan skala yang lebih luas tersebut maka jaringan (network) itu harus dipisahkan menjadi beberapa jaringan kecil. Mengatur beberapa jaringan kecil yang penghuninya hanya puluhan host tentu akan lebih mudah dari pada mengatur sebuah jaringan besar yang berisi ratusan bahkan ratusan/ribuan host. Dalam proposal ini, Teknik memisahkan jaringan ini dapat diimplementasikan untuk jaringan local antar kota atau dengan kata lain jaringan Metro Lan antar gedung, penerapan metrolan bersamaan dengan penerapan protokol Virtual Private Network (VPN).

B. LATAR BELAKANG
    dengan berkembangnya teknologi sekarang ini kita tidak hanya dapat meremot server kita dari dekat melainkan kita dapat meremot server kita dari jarak jauh menggunakan konsep vpn ini.

C. MAKSUD DAN TUJUAN
   1. Bisa digunakan untuk penggunaan suatu database terpusat untuk mengkomunikasikan antara server dan client via internet seperti Aplikasi Perdagangan, Purchase, P.O.S, Accounting, Cashir, Billing system, General Ledger, Remote Web Camera, DLL
  2.penggunaaan VPN dapat mengurangi biaya operasional bila dibandingkan dengan penggunaan leased line sebagai cara tradisional untuk mengimplementasikan WAN.  Dapat mengurangi biaya pembuatan jaringan karena tidak membutuhkan kabel (leased line) yang panjang. Penggunaan kabel yang panjang akan membutuhkan biaya produksi yang sangat besar. Semakin jauh jarak yang diinginkan, semakin meningkat pula biaya produksinya.

  3.Memberi kemudahan untuk diakses dari mana saja, sehingga pegawai yang mobile dapat mengakses jaringan khusus perusahaan di manapun berada. Selama bisa mendapatkan akses internet ke ISP terdekat, staff perusahaan tetap dapat melakukan koneksi dengan jaringan khusus perusahaan
D.ALAT DAN BAHAN
   Laptop
   Koneksi Internet 
   PC Debian Router

E. WAKTU YANG DI BUTUHKAN 
Waktu yang di butuhkan untuk konfigurasi vpn ini sekitar 30-40 menit

F. TAHAP PELAKSANAAN
1. Seperti biasa agarlenih memudahkan pekerjaan kalian remot saja Debian Router nya dengan SSH di laptop. Pertama install pptpd-nya dengan perintah
   # apt-get install pptpd



2. Do you want continue? Pilih y sajah. Dan tunggu hingga proses installasi selesai.

 
3. Selanjutnya kita harus mengkonfigurasi VPN. Ada beberapa direktori yang harus kita konfigurasi yaitu "/etc/pptpd.conf", "/etc/ppp/pptpd-options" dan "/etc/ppp/chap-secrets". Pertama kita konfigurasi /etc/pptpd.conf dengan perintah # nano /etc/pptpd.conf
4.Isi localip itu ip dari debian router nya sedangkan remoteipe itu ip yang ingin kita dapat hubungi atau jadikan vpn. Simapan Ctrl+X =>> Y Enter.

5. Setelah itu kita konfigurasi direktori /etc/ppp/pptpd-options  dengan cara
# nano /etc/ppp/pptpd-options

6. Kemudian kita bisa tambahkan beberapa baris konfigurasi pada baris paling bawah.

ms-dns 192.168.123.2
nobsdcomp
noipx
mtu 1490
mru 1490

 Simapan Ctrl+X =>> Y Enter.

7. Dan konfigurasi direktori /etc/ppp/chap-secrets dengan perintah

# nano /etc/ppp/chap-secrets

8. Pada direktori ini kita akan membuat username password untuk login dengan VPN. Tambahkan beberapa baris berikut ke bagian paling bawah. Simapan Ctrl+X =>> Y Enter.

9. Restar ppptpd dengan perintah /etc/init.d/ppptpd restart

10. Kemudian kita coba PC/laptop kita digunakan untuk connect pada VPN yang sudah kita buat tadi dengan cara klik kana pada simbol network connection -> edit connection -> add


11. Setelah itu kita pilih Point-toPoint Tunneling Protocol (PPTP) kemudian Create



12. Kemudian akan muncul layar seperti dibawah. Kita isikan gateway dengan IP Local milik debian server kita dan username password kita isikan dengan yang telah kita buat pada direktori /etc/ppp/chap-secrets. Setelah terisi kita pilih Advanced.



13. Setelah kita pilih Advanced akan keluar layar seperti dibawah.  Kita hanya memberi tanda pada (x) Use Point-to-Point encryption (MPPE) Kemudian OK.



14. Kemudian kita arahkan jaringan kita ke VPN



15. Kemudian akan muncul pada pojok kanan atas VPN Login Message berarti kita sudah terconnectkan



Kalau sudah pada Network Connection akan keluar gambar gembok seperti dibawah ini



G. KESIMPULANPada linux mint pemberitahuan bila kita sudah berhasil connect akan ada pemberitahuan "VPN connection has been successfully established"
Previous
Next Post »

MARKAS BESAR